In this episode, we get to speak with Ben Albert. When Covid hit, Ben was furloughed from work. He found himself down and out, staring at an empty handle of Jim Bean Whiskey. He was unemployed, depressed, and felt unworthy. Hesitantly, he opened his Macbook and started reaching out to strangers on Linkedin. This spearheaded his entrepreneurial journey. The rest is history. Now Ben hosts a network of 5 podcasts called “Real Business Connections,” runs a massively successful marketing firm, Balbert Marketing, and has replaced his established sales income in just over a year. Sending just one message a day can lead to building and maintaining valuable relationships over time. Values-Centric Communication: When unsure about what to talk about or share, focus on your core values. Identify three primary values and center your conversations, content, and interactions around them. This approach ensures authenticity and clarity in communication. Utilizing ChatGPT: Leverage tools like ChatGPT to streamline content creation and communication. Record conversations about who you are, what you do, and why you do it, then transcribe them. This transcript can serve as input for ChatGPT, allowing it to generate content in your voice and style. Storytelling Around Values: Share stories that reflect your values and experiences. Whether it's lessons learned, moments of growth, or challenges overcome, storytelling rooted in personal values creates relatable and engaging content. Prioritize Connection: Emphasize the importance of building and nurturing relationships. Whether personal or professional, consistent outreach and genuine communication can lead to meaningful connections and opportunities. Let’s get started with your Home Studio!
